As I edged closer to my vehicle via a snowy trail, I was drawn in by this snowy bog that appeared so billowy, that I was tempted to rest my head upon it. That thought did not last long, and since I still had my camera and tripod at the ready, I chose to photograph it instead.
The contrasts between the snow laden under-story and for the most part, the bare dark trunks of the neighboring trees made for an interesting image.
With this original color capture, IMHO, I felt that the muted tones of the tree trunks gave more depth to the photograph.
